After considering the request for a compliance date extension, we are extending by six months the initial compliance dates for all funds to comply with the names rule amendments so that the compliance date will be June 11, 2026 for larger entities and December 11, 2026 for smaller entities.
The SEC's Names Rule, originally adopted in 2001, requires a regulated investment fund to adopt a policy to invest at least 80 percent of the fund's net assets (plus borrowings for investment purposes) in the types of investments or in investments in the particular industries, countries or geographic regions, suggested

The NOTICE OF FINAL ACTION indicates the final decision made by a governing body regarding a proposed action, which can be either adopted as originally proposed, adopted with modifications, or withdrawn altogether.
Typically, the entity or individual responsible for presenting the proposal to the governing body is required to file the NOTICE OF FINAL ACTION, which may include government agencies, boards, or committees.
To fill out the NOTICE OF FINAL ACTION, you must include the title of the proposed action, the date of the final decision, the outcome (adopted as proposed, adopted as amended, or withdrawn), and any pertinent details or revisions made during the decision process.
The purpose of the NOTICE OF FINAL ACTION is to provide formal notification of the decisions made regarding a proposal, ensuring transparency and keeping stakeholders informed of the outcomes.
The information that must be reported includes the title of the proposal, the nature of the final action taken (adopted as proposed, adopted as amended, or withdrawn), the date of the action, and any relevant comments or rationale pertaining to the decision.
